Victory without Emotion for Răzvan Burleanu. Stay at the Frf Chief for the Fourth Consecutive Term

Summary by Digi 24
Rázvan Burleanu remains President of the Romanian Football Federation (FRF) for one of the fourth terms of reference, following the vote that took place today in the General Assembly of FRF.

Rázvan Burleanu was indeed President of the Roman Federation of Football. This gave him a stay in front of the FRF until at least in 2030, after he won details of the electoral debt with Ilie Dragan. Burlean's only opponent made a scandal at the General Assembly, accusing him of not being allowed to hold his speech before the start of the vote. Dragan could not convince the faithful electorate of the current ruling.

The President of the Roman Federation of Football, Răzvan Burleanu, won on Wednesday his fourth term of office in the leadership of the FRF, he was voted by 258 of the 263 members present at...
